What role does a magnetic stirrer play in the formulation of Palladium/Graphene slurry for electrode fabrication?


The magnetic stirrer acts as the primary source of mechanical shear force needed to homogenize the Palladium/Graphene (Pd/G) slurry. By maintaining continuous rotation, it ensures that palladium powder, reduced graphene oxide, and the Polyvinylidene Fluoride (PVDF) binder are thoroughly mixed within the N-Methyl-2-pyrrolidone (NMP) solvent. This mechanical action is the defining factor in transforming raw ingredients into a coating-ready precursor.

The stirrer's core function is to facilitate a discrete distribution of Palladium nanoparticles across graphene sheets, preventing particle agglomeration to maximize the resulting electrode's catalytic active sites.

The Mechanics of Slurry Homogenization

Generating Constant Shear Force

The magnetic stirrer provides a continuous input of energy into the mixture through rotation.

This generates a constant mechanical shear force throughout the liquid medium.

This force is necessary to physically integrate the solid components (Pd and graphene) with the binder (PVDF) and the solvent (NMP).

Preventing Particle Agglomeration

In the absence of agitation, nanoparticles tend to cluster due to surface energy.

The stirrer acts as a disruptor, breaking apart potential clumps of Palladium powder and reduced graphene oxide.

This ensures the mixture remains a physical suspension rather than a sedimented liquid.

Maximizing Catalytic Surface Area

The performance of the final electrode depends heavily on the surface area available for reactions.

By ensuring a "discrete distribution" of Palladium nanoparticles, the stirrer exposes the maximum amount of active material.

This distribution directly correlates to an increase in catalytic active sites on the graphene sheets.

Ensuring Process Consistency

Maintaining a Uniform Physical Mixture

Electrode fabrication requires that the slurry be homogeneous at the exact moment of application.

The stirrer creates a uniform distribution of the dispersed phase throughout the solvent volume.

This guarantees that every drop of slurry contains the correct stoichiometric ratio of Pd, graphene, and binder.

Establishing a Consistent Concentration

Just as in other composite synthesis processes, uniformity is key to reproducibility.

The stirring establishes a consistent concentration foundation, ensuring no "hot spots" or "dead zones" exist in the beaker.

This consistency allows for a uniform coating when the slurry is eventually applied to the current collector.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id

Insufficient Shear Duration

If the stirring duration is too short, the binder may not fully disperse the solid particles.

This leads to localized agglomeration, where Palladium particles clump together rather than spreading across the graphene.

Clumped particles reduce the active surface area, significantly degrading electrode performance.

Inconsistent Rotation Speeds

Variable stirring speeds can lead to inconsistent shear forces.

If the force fluctuates, the suspension may become unstable, leading to partial settling of heavier particles.

This results in an electrode with uneven catalytic properties across its surface.

Optimizing Your Electrode Fabrication

To ensure the highest quality Pd/G electrode, align your mixing strategy with your specific fabrication goals:

  • If your primary focus is maximizing catalytic activity: Prioritize high-consistency stirring to ensure the Palladium nanoparticles are discretely distributed and fully exposed on the graphene sheets.
  • If your primary focus is process reproducibility: Standardize your rotation speed and duration to maintain the exact same mechanical shear force for every batch.

A uniform slurry is the non-negotiable prerequisite for a high-performance electrode.
